    Packagingthe chair is supplied as a kit, well packaged but assembling it was not the easiest job as the instructions consisted of a single page of small drawings. Here is my version of the assembly instructions assuming your chair is boxed like mine.a. Place the box on the floor with the packaging printing right way up. Open the box and look inside. You will find the chair upside down. Inside is a plastic bag holding the legs and plastic lock washers. Remove this bag and separate the legs. Deep inside the mechanism you can see more items covered in fabric of your preferred shade. Yo cannot remove these immediately so don't worry.b. Determine which is the front of the chair (folded up mechanism covered in fabric of your shade.) At each corner of the frame you will find a hole in which to screw the legs. Fit the black lock washer to a turned leg and fit this to a front corner. Repeat for the other front leg. Do the legs up as tightly as you can by hand.Repeat this process for the back legs which are curved and rectangular in section. Make sure the back legs curve backwards away from the front legs to give maximum stability.Notice that the legs are finished with small hard plastic parts. All the weight of the chair and occupant is carried on these four pieces , each about the size of a drawing pin. This large weight concentration may be enough to damage delicate flooring, just as stiletto heels do.c. Turn the box, chair and legs over till the chair is standing on it's legs. remove the box.d. Find the chair back and assemble it onto the two large metal frame members which stick up at the back of the chair. Ensure the buttoned side faces forwards. This step takes a bit of fiddling. I found this operation not very difficult.e. Recline the chair so the back is as flat as possible and the leg support extended.f. Remove the remaining parts from under the seat. these are the "ears" of the seat and the visible metal parts mate with metal parts each side of the back.g. Carefully slide an "ear" onto the side of the back. this requires some care as the padding makes it difficult to start the mating. Remember that the studded side faces outwards. Repeat for the second "ear".h. Attach the dangling skirt from the bottom of the back to the lowest part of the frame with the velcro provided.My chair is covered with a very pleasant blue/green velvet. It feel fairly thin so I'm not at al certain how long it will last. The mechanism works so far without problems.Note:- I could not find any tag indicating that the covering and padding is "Fire Safe". As I understand the matter all padded furniture sold in the UK must have such a label.
